Managing SearchAssist Credentials

SearchAssist allows you to create or delete credentials to configure channels and API settings.

Adding a Credential

 Use the credentials created in the <SDK config.file> for the SDK to interact with the SearchAssist app.

Follow these steps to add credentials:

  1. Click the Manage menu tab. The General Settings page displays.
  2. In the left pane, click Credentials.
  3. Click + Add Credential in the top-right corner.
  4. In the Add Credential dialog box, enter a name.
  5. Select a signing algorithm from the JWT Signing Algorithm Used For Client App Authentication drop-down menu.
  6. Click Save.

Deleting a Credential

  1. On the Manage Credentials page, click the delete icon on the respective credential
  2. Click Delete in the confirmation pop-up window.

Note: You can’t delete a credential if it is associated with a channel.
